Sumter, SC (WLTX) - A Sumter County Sheriff's Deputy has resigned after a violation of policy was determined, according to Sheriff Anthony Dennis.

Dennis says that Willie McFadden resigned on Friday following an incident involving alcohol and a county car.

According to Dennis, Sumter deputies spotted McFadden's car on Highway 521 S., parked in the road.  Deputies then called the South Carolina Highway Patrol to determine if McFadden was under the influence, Dennis said. 

The sheriff tells News19 that an "administrative" test was done to determine if drugs or alcohol were present, although the test did not involve a breathalyzer. Dennis said alcohol was detected but that no ticket was given and no arrests were made.

McFadden handed in his resignation on Friday because of the violation of policy, according to Dennis. McFadden worked in the narcotics division.
